Know-how

The Eurobiotec Brussels team offers 25 years’ experience of industrial cooperation in the field of industrial microbiology and its applications. This experience finds expression in the following areas:

Selection, stabilisation and formulation of industrial strains:

Within the framework of various research agreements, the group has developed selection protocols for natural bacterial or yeast strains for the production of enzymes or metabolites of interest for the implementation of new continuous bioreactors or for the production of enzymatic activities.
Study of the encapsulation of natural or recombining micro-organisms in order to improve the productivity and stability of the strains.
Study of dry formulations (freeze-drying, fluid bed and coating) for the long-term storage of micro-organisms (yeast and bacterial starter cultures).

Implementation of bioprocesses:

Within the framework of bipartite or multipartite conventions with public bodies dependent on Belgium or the European Union, the group has developed enzymatic bioreactors for the trans-esterification of lipids, bioreactors using living cells (bacterial consortiums or Scenedesmus, Chlorella vulgaris) to denitrify drinking water, modify active principles and analyse their conversion with immobilised rec-CYT q hosts, the semi-continuous production of bacteriocins by immobilising the secreting micro-organisms (C.piscicola, L.lactis), the production of hydrolytic enzymes from B.subtilis, the production of lactic acid or the continuous production of cider (S.cerevisiae + Oenococcus oenos).

Purification of proteins and peptides:
establishment of robust protocols:

Starting from strains such as Saccharomyces cerevisiae, Escherichia coli, Pseudomonas putida, Pseudomonas aeruginaso, Streptococcus faecalis and Lactococcus lactis, the group has developed intracellular enzyme purification protocols such as anabolic ornithine carbamoyltransferase, catabolic ornithine carbamoyltransferase, putrescine carbamoyltransferase, carbamate kinases from arginine deiminase and agmatine deiminase pathways, arginine deiminase, agmatine deiminase, arginoninosuccucinate synthase and arginase, with European academic institutions.
For European and North American industries from the pharmaceutical and diagnoses sector, the group has purified amphiphilic proteins (recombining human proapolipoproteins and apolipoproteins) and peptides (recombining human hormones and certain bacterial peptides) from E.coli, L.lactis, B.subtilis, S.cerevisiae and P.Pastoris In collaboration with European industries, the group has produced and implemented lipase from Zoogloea, papain from Papaya latex, lactoferin and lactoperoxydase from bovine milk, bacteriocin from C.piscicola, human q rec-cytochromes produced by E .coli and tryptophan oxydase produced by various pseudomonaceas (Ps.putida, Ps.aeruginosa, Ps.cepacia, etc.).
In conjunction with several European CMOs, the group has contributed to the development of high cellular density propagation protocols fromE.coli, de L.Lactis, de B. subtilis , from S.cerevisiae, P.pastoris and from L.lactis on behalf of third parties.
